What Are Tracking Technologies
Tracking technologies are small data files and scripts that help websites remember your preferences and understand how you interact with their content. Think of them as digital bookmarks that make your browsing experience smoother and more personalized.
At DriftUpX, we use these technologies primarily to remember which financial education modules you've completed, save your progress through our budget foundation courses, and understand which teaching methods work best for our Taiwan-based community.
These tools work silently in the background, storing information like your preferred language settings, login status, and which financial planning worksheets you've downloaded. They help us create a more tailored educational experience without requiring you to constantly re-enter information.

Browser Configuration Guide
Each browser offers different methods for controlling data collection. Here's how to access these settings in popular browsers commonly used by our Taiwan-based students:
-
Chrome
Settings → Privacy and Security → Site Settings → View permissions and data stored across sites
-
Firefox
Options → Privacy & Security → Enhanced Tracking Protection → Custom settings
-
Safari
Preferences → Privacy → Website tracking → Prevent cross-site tracking
-
Edge
Settings → Site permissions → View permissions and data stored across sites
